Cultural Treasures at Museum of Fine Arts Bern

Did you know the Museum of Fine Arts Bern is the country’s oldest art gallery? Founded in 1879, it houses Switzerland's oldest permanent collection.

The museum showcases works from the early Renaissance to contemporary art, including significant pieces by Fra Angelico, Hodler, Monet, and Picasso. Its architecture is a mix of historical and modern styles, adding to its cultural significance within Bern.
